Aberlour 12 Year Old Double Cask

The Aberlour 12 Year Old Scotch Whisky Double Cask is matured in both sherry casks and bourbon casks. It’s this dual aging which is responsible for its very unique taste and character, so if you are single malt lover there are enough reasons to try this. It’s a fairly full-bodied whisky, with a crisp, citrus character that gets its softness and layers from the traces of the mellowed spirits of its casks. Though it does have a spicy, Christmas cake nuance to it, another interesting aspect of this unique whisky is that it wont be heavy, so you can drink without worry across the warmer seasons as well.

It’s rich, velvety mouthfeel. The combination of oak and seasoned sherry butts gives it a delightful, inimitable fullness.

The Notes: It starts with a soft, red apple-laced nose. The palate sees the character from the sherry come in, bringing with it nuances of cinnamon, vanilla and raisins. This whisky is good news for drinkers who find the average scotch a bit too smokey for their taste.

The Finish: A spicy one, with a hint of sweetness, this has a lingering finish, with the sort of warmth that slowly spreads over your throat after it slips down.

Drink It Like : The profiles of this malt stand well on their feet without the support of chasers, so either drink this neat or with a tiny splash of water.

Pair It With: A great whisky to drink with a decadent dessert. A rich chocolate torte or a creamy chocolate ganache cake both are good to go.
